To provide an equipotential bonding metal fitting which can be used when reinforcements or a reinforcement and a steel frame are connected via a lead wire.SOLUTION: Metal nipping tools 1,2 are provided with reinforcement fitting concave parts 15, 18 and overhanging plate parts 5, 17, with one overhanging plate part 5 being provided with a penetration screw hole and the other overhanging plate part 17 with a penetration hole through which a reinforcement fastening bolt 27 to be screwed into the penetration screw hole is passed. A spacer 21 comprises: a seat plate part 22 in contact with a bottom face of one overhanging plate part 5; a bolt insertion hole provided in the seat plate part 22; rotation-stop folding plate part 24 which is continuous from the seat plate part 22 and is adjacent to a side of the one overhanging plate part 5; and left and right plate parts 25a continuous from the seat plate part 22. The left and right plate parts have a supporting face 26 for receiving an end edge 17a of the other expanded plate part. With the spacer 21 being removed, the end edge 17a of the other overhanging plate part is directly received by the one overhanging plate part 5.SELECTED DRAWING: Figure 2
